SqlBulkCopy.ClearCachedMetadata 메서드

정의

옵션을 사용할 때 캐시된 대상 테이블 메타데이터를 CacheMetadata 지웁니다.

public:
 void ClearCachedMetadata();
public void ClearCachedMetadata();
member this.ClearCachedMetadata : unit -> unit
Public Sub ClearCachedMetadata ()

설명

대상 테이블 스키마가 변경되었음을 알고 서버에서 메타데이터를 새로 고치도록 다음 WriteToServer 작업을 강제로 수행하려는 경우 이 메서드를 호출합니다.

속성이 다른 테이블 이름으로 변경되면 캐시가 자동으로 무효화 DestinationTableName 됩니다.

연결 컨텍스트가 변경되면 캐시가 자동으로 무효화되지 않습니다. 기본 SqlConnection 데이터베이스를 변경하거나 장애 조치(failover)로 ChangeDatabase(String)인해 다른 서버에 다시 연결하는 경우 이 메서드를 호출합니다.

적용 대상